Output 51f60b991a3da498598fd05cbde2cd5ef6eb19bcfd152e8db5b09ffc26ff103d:1

value
2684376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c0fffaa027e9d9e51ae82b303046b126923e66a OP_EQUAL
address
9yNTBaRsLcg7nDDht6buQeJpH3mciiHu5P
transaction
51f60b991a3da498598fd05cbde2cd5ef6eb19bcfd152e8db5b09ffc26ff103d